MAJ. Nguyen Quy An and his daughter, Kim Ngoc, are greeted by COL. Robert D. Phillips, vice commander, 60th Airlift Wing, on arrival at Travis AFB. An, a recipient of the Distinguished Flying Cross, risked his life by flying his CH-34 Sikorsky helicopter into the path of a UH-1H helicopter to force it to abort an unsafe landing on a field, sabotaged by the enemy, and then shepherded the crippled helicopter to a safe haven. The then South Vietnamese Air Force captain evacuated the four American soldiers from the sniper-filled jungle in Laos. Exact Date Shot Unknown .Published in AIRMAN Magazine November 1994

KENNEDY SPACE CENTER, FLA.  --    In the Space Station Processing Facility, Scott Higginbotham and Chuong Nguyen, payload manager and deputy payload manager respectively for the International Space Station, stand in front of the Experiment Logistics Module Pressurized Section for the Japanese Experiment Module. Earlier, NASA and Japanese Aerospace and Exploration Agency (JAXA) officials welcomed the arrival of the logistics module. The module will serve as an on-orbit storage area for materials, tools and supplies. It can hold up to eight experiment racks and will attach to the top of another larger pressurized module.
